Google Analytucs v4 Android No se encontraron datos de la campaña

Trabajo con google analytics v4 en android y tengo problemas después de instalar el servicio GAV4.

Este es mi archivo global_tracker.xml:

<resources> <string name="ga_trackingId">UA-XXXXXXXX-3</string> <bool name="ga_autoActivityTracking">true</bool> <bool name="ga_reportUncaughtExceptions">true</bool> <screenName name="my.app.com">Screen 0 - Splash</screenName> ... </resources> 

Este archivo tiene más de "screenName" valores, pero lo elimino por ejemplo.

En la clase "Aplicación" tengo este código:

 public void onCreate() { super.onCreate(); Analytics.init(this); } 

Line Analytics.init (this) inicializar Tracker como este:

 private static Tracker tracker; public static void init(Application application) { GoogleAnalytics analytics = GoogleAnalytics.getInstance(application); analytics.getLogger().setLogLevel(Logger.LogLevel.VERBOSE); if(tracker == null) { tracker = analytics.newTracker(R.xml.global_tracker); } } public static void trackScreenView(String screenName) { tracker.enableAdvertisingIdCollection(true); tracker.enableAutoActivityTracking(true); tracker.setScreenName(screenName); tracker.send(new HitBuilders.AppViewBuilder().build()); } 

Y también en Manifiesto he instalado servicios de difusión y google play:

  <meta-data android:name="com.google.android.gms.version" android:value="@integer/google_play_services_version" /> <meta-data android:name="com.google.android.gms.analytics.globalConfigResource" android:resource="@xml/global_tracker" /> <service android:name="com.google.android.gms.analytics.CampaignTrackingService"/> <receiver android:name="com.google.android.gms.analytics.CampaignTrackingReceiver" android:exported="true"> <intent-filter> <action android:name="com.android.vending.INSTALL_REFERRER" /> </intent-filter> </receiver> 

Pero después de esta instalación tengo el mensaje del depurador sobre los datos no encontrados en GAV4:

 I/GAV4﹕ Thread[GAThread,5,main]: No campaign data found. 

¿Alguien sabe sobre este error y me puede ayudar? ¡Gracias!

Por lo que puedo decir, el mensaje de registro "No hay datos de campaña encontrados" no es un error. Veo que y mi GA está funcionando. Tenga en cuenta, sin embargo, que tomó GA un par de días para comenzar a informar después de la primera instancia comenzó a informar en.

  1. Instale el archivo apk en su dispositivo.

    adb install filename.apk

  2. Escriba el siguiente comando adb:

    .. \ sdk \ plataforma-herramientas> adb shell am broadcast -a com.android.vending.INSTALL_REFERRER -n your.package.name/com.google.android.gms.analytics.CampaignTrackingReceiver –es "referrer" "utm_source = testSource "

Tenga en cuenta que el comando dado en este enlace tiene un Receptor V3.

Compruebe Logcat. El mensaje Campaña encontrada debe estar allí. Asegúrese de que la aplicación no se está ejecutando cuando se envía la referencia. La aplicación debe ser lanzada sólo después de que se hace.

  • Android - Uso de Google Analytics v4 Campaign Measurement
  • Cómo obtener "referrer" de la intención donde el usuario hace clic en el enlace de referencia y abre la aplicación pre instalada de playstore
  • Instalar la campaña de referencia no visibile en GA (emisión enviada en android GAv4)
  • ¿Cómo debo seguir los fragmentos en Google Analytics v4?
  • El seguimiento de campañas no funciona después de pasar a Google Play Services
  • Google Analytics para Android v4 - La medición automática de la pantalla no funciona?
  • ¿Cómo saber si Google Analytics funciona (aplicación de Android)?
  • ¿Necesito android.permission.WAKE_LOCK para Google Play Services si sólo publico en Google Play Store?
  • ¿Cuál es el propósito de tener dos HitBuilders diferentes (Social y Evento)?
  • No se puede iniciar el servicio com.google.android.gms.analytics.AnalyticsService@3399b37 con null
  • Error de integración de Android google analytics
  • F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.